Automatic Locking Differential
An automatic locking differential is a type of differential that can automatically lock and unlock based on wheel speed and traction conditions. Unlike an open differential, an automatic locker ensures that both wheels receive equal torque when traction is lost. This feature makes it particularly useful in off-road and high-performance applications, helping to maintain traction in extreme driving conditions.

How Does an Automatic Locking Differential Work?

An automatic locking differential operates without driver intervention. It typically uses a ratcheting mechanism or cam system that engages when it detects wheel slip, forcing both wheels to rotate at the same speed. Once traction is restored, the differential automatically returns to normal operation.
The core principle involves monitoring the speed difference between the two wheels. When this difference exceeds a predetermined threshold, the locking mechanism engages to prevent the slipping wheel from spinning freely. This greatly improves grip and control on rough or slippery surfaces.

Eaton MLocker Locking Differential

One of the well-known automatic locking differentials is Eaton’s MLocker. This differential activates when it detects a speed difference of about 100 RPM between the left and right wheels. A centrifugal mechanism engages a locking pin, forcing the differential into a locked state, ensuring equal power distribution to both wheels.
The Eaton MLocker is commonly used in light trucks and SUVs, providing enhanced traction without requiring driver input. Compared to traditional automatic lockers, the MLocker transitions more smoothly between locked and open states, reducing abrupt handling changes. This makes it an ideal choice for off-road enthusiasts and commercial vehicles operating in low-traction environments.

Advantages of an Automatic Locking Differential

One major advantage of an automatic locking differential is its ability to improve traction in off-road and low-traction environments. Unlike limited-slip differentials, which only redistribute torque, automatic lockers can fully lock the axle connection when needed, ensuring maximum power delivery and making it easier to navigate tough terrain.
Another key benefit is the hands-free operation. Since automatic lockers engage and disengage based on real-time traction conditions, the driver does not need to manually activate them. This is particularly useful in situations requiring quick reactions. Additionally, their simple mechanical design makes them more durable and lower maintenance compared to electronically or pneumatically actuated lockers.

Potential Drawbacks

Despite their benefits, automatic locking differentials can pose some challenges in certain driving situations. On paved roads, the locking mechanism may cause handling issues when turning. Since both wheels rotate at the same speed, the inner wheel cannot freely rotate, leading to increased tire wear and potential understeer.
Additionally, some automatic lockers produce noticeable noises, such as clicking or clunking sounds, which might affect driving comfort. Sudden engagement and disengagement in low-traction conditions, like icy or wet roads, can also impact vehicle stability.

Common Applications and Notable Brands

Automatic locking differentials are widely used in off-road vehicles, rock crawlers, and high-performance trucks. Popular products include the Detroit Locker and Eaton MLocker, known for their reliability and durability. Vehicles like the Jeep Wrangler, Ford Bronco, and many heavy-duty trucks often come equipped with automatic lockers to enhance traction and off-road capability.

Is an Automatic Locking Differential Right for You?

Deciding whether an automatic locking differential is suitable depends on your driving needs. If you frequently drive on rugged terrain, muddy paths, or rocky trails, an automatic locker can significantly enhance your vehicle’s performance. However, if your vehicle is primarily used on paved roads, a limited-slip or selectable locker may be a better choice for smoother handling.
For off-road enthusiasts and drivers who require dependable traction in challenging conditions, an automatic locking differential is a valuable investment. While it may involve some trade-offs in everyday driving, its advantages in extreme conditions make it a trusted choice for many drivers.
